5 St Brides Way

    5, ST BRIDES WAY, BARRY, CF63 1DU

    This semi-detached freehold property on St Brides Way last sold in August 2014 for £122,000. Based on price growth in the CF63 district since then, its estimated current value is £214,066 — placing it in the 28th percentile nationally and the 57th percentile within CF63. The property covers 66 m² (710 sq ft), giving an estimated value of £3,243 per m². The EPC rating is C, with a potential rating of B.
